What is Title Insurance?
Included in the cost of a title search is title insurance.
Title insurance guarantees that no errors have been
made in the title search and that there are no errors
in the public records. Title insurance also protects
against undisclosed title defects, that, no matter how
thorough a search is made, cannot be discovered from
the public records.
Examples are:
- Forged signatures.
- False impersonation.
- Instruments executed under expired or revoked powers
of attorney.
- Delivery of a conveyance after the death of the grantor.
- Homestead rights of a spouse.
- Undisclosed heirs.
- Deeds by minors or persons of unsound mind.
- Deeds by a corporation without proper legal authority.
- Misrepresentation of marital status.
- Errors of recording officials.
- Fraud or duress in obtaining signatures
Title insurance allows national lenders to make mortgages
in Pennsylvania. An out of town lender may not be familiar
with local title practices and title insurance gives
the lender the security it requires.
Title insurance assures
quick and easy closings. One must prove to any buyer
that there is a good title to the house with no liens.
By furnishing a title search and insurance to the buyers
in the amount of the sales price, one proves this title
and our company guarantees it. Our work allows many
prospective parties to buy a home with confidence.
When you have an insured title you eliminate delays
and technicalities when passing your title on to someone
else. In the event of an attack on the title the rights
of the insured are protected even if it means going
to court; and if the claim is established, the LOSS
IS PAID up to the limits defined in the policy.
